npm install react-dojah --save
yarn add react-dojah
import React from 'react'import Dojah from 'react-dojah'const App =/*** This is your app ID* (go to your dashboard at** to create an app and retrieve it)*/const appID = "5f772c87d30341003e0c8523";/*** This is your account public key* (go to your dashboard at* to* retrieve it. You can also regenerate one)*/const publicKey = "test_pk_OvAQ5aAhwATSKPzOX5vB1Fbv8";/*** @param* This method receives the type* The type can only be one of:* loading, begin, success, error, close* @param* This is the data from doja*/const response = type dataconsole;iftype === 'success'else iftype === 'error'else iftype === 'close'else iftype === 'begin'else iftype === 'loading'// The Doja library accepts 3 props and// initiliazes the doja widget and connect processreturn<Dojah===/>;
examples folder for an implementation
REMEMBER TO CHANGE THE APP ID and PUBLIC KEY WHEN DEPLOYING TO A LIVE (PRODUCTION) ENVIRONMENT
- Fork it!
- Create your feature branch:
git checkout -b feature/feature-name
- Commit your changes:
git commit -am 'Some commit message'
- Push to the branch:
git push origin feature/feature-name
- Submit a pull request 😉😉
This project is licensed under the MIT License - see the LICENSE file for details